Am I A Good Candidate?

You may be a good fit for under-eye treatments if you’re bothered by the appearance of deep-set hollows but don’t have the time to commit to a lengthy recovery. Patients that have relatively good skin elasticity below the eyes typically respond best when it comes to hollow eye treatments. The best way to determine your candidacy for the procedure is through an in-person consultation with a skilled provider.

How Long Does a Typical Treatment Take?

Treatment times can vary from patient to patient. Dermal filler procedures typically take just a few short minutes, and thanks to being enhanced with lidocaine, they don’t need any additional anesthetic. Thread lift procedures can be slightly more time-consuming. However, in either case, most patients can expect their procedure to take less than one hour.

What Results Will I See?*

Both under-eye fillers and thread lifts provide instant facial rejuvenation. You’ll see a noticeably more youthful appearance from the moment you walk out the door. Dermal fillers typically last anywhere from 6-12 months, and thread lifts can trigger long-term collagen production that lasts 1-3 years. Maintenance treatments can be done as needed to prolong the outcome of either procedure.

Is There Any Downtime?

The good news is, you can plump hollow eyes with little to no downtime. You’ll be able to go back to your regular routine directly after treatment. Full recovery from thread lift procedures can take 1-2 days. Side effects are minimal with either treatment and often subside within several days. You may experience redness, tenderness, swelling, or in rare instances bruising at the treatment site.
